- Abstract: The intensive process of urbanization has led to a number of environmental problems associated with a sharp deterioration in the quality of the urban environment. All this necessitates an objective assessment of its current state and knowledge of the mechanisms of functioning of systems in the interests of human ecological safety under the conditions of anthropogenic stress. Coniferous plants are used in urban landscaping. Under urban conditions, conifers perform the role of biological indicators, while the assimilation apparatus is a marker feature, which allows assessing the environmental conditions of urban areas. Pine ( Pinus sylvestris L. ) is used in gardening of city streets and recreation areas. At the same time, pine ordinary responds to the effects of the urbanized environment. The results of the assessment of the state of the air environment by the dendroindication method based on the morphological features of conifers showed that of the 22 surveyed objects, only 3 of the air condition are estimated to be clean in the area village, the main building of the Siberian Federal University and on Botanical Boulevard. At two sites, the state of the air environment is estimated as clean, three - relatively clean. These objects are located on the periphery of the city, one of them in the valley of the river. On the remaining objects, the state of the air environment is estimated from polluted (5 objects), dirty (6 objects) to very dirty (2 objects).
